Revenue forecasting predicts how much revenue your business will generate over a specific time. Revenue forecasting software helps you make data-driven sales projections based on historical data, your current sales pipeline, industry market trends and customer behavior. No more guesswork!
There are several methods for forecasting revenue: top-down, bottom-up, AI-powered or spreadsheet-style. The best forecasting tools combine inputs, such as historical sales data, lead conversion rates and even real-time data from your CRM.
The result? More accurate forecasts that help you understand your runway, set smarter goals and avoid surprises. Without a solid forecast, you’re flying blind.
The impact of poor forecasting can be massive. According to EY, only 28% of companies hit their cash flow forecast within 10% accuracy, despite 80% fulfilling their revenue guidance. That disconnect can affect hiring, freeze investments and create chaos in your financial planning.

Prophix One is a cloud-based financial performance platform that streamlines forecasting, budgeting, reporting and consolidation. It uses in-memory data processing to help finance teams efficiently generate rolling forecasts, scenario modeling and strategic cash flow forecasts. It integrates with ERP, CRM, HRIS and BI systems like Sage, NetSuite, Microsoft Dynamics and Salesforce.

Anaplan is financial and revenue forecasting software for dynamic businesses. It supports real-time sales forecasting, revenue operations planning, budget vs actual analysis, predictive analytics and what-if scenario modeling. Anaplan syncs with CRM, ERP and BI tools to unify operational and customer data.

Clari delivers a revenue forecast software platform for sales leaders. Its forecasting software gives real-time visibility into pipeline health, forecast accuracy and deal risk. Seamless syncing with Salesforce, Microsoft Dynamics and outreach platforms ensures accurate, data-backed predictions.

Cube is a solid FP&A tool for finance teams. It offers structured financial forecasting software on top of familiar spreadsheet workflows (i.e., Excel and Google Sheets), connecting directly to accounting systems for live financial data capture and forecast updates.

Mosaic is a revenue forecasting software platform for startups. It offers financial planning, runway modeling and flexible forecasting. Mosaic integrates with Stripe, QuickBooks and Xero for real-time revenue tracking.

Jedox is a financial forecasting software platform with embedded sales forecasting tools. Its features help teams model multiple forecasting scenarios, run predictive analytics and deliver consistent forecasting. Jedox integrates with CRM, ERP and BI tools for unified data.
